JFR, I have had the same question, discussed it on the Canon forum and was adviced by experienced users. The answer to your question is yes, you are right, the best way for cropping is to uncheck resample box, leave the box "dpi" blank and get the "original" pixels. After cropping you should to check the image size and corresponding resolution. If it is more than 200 dpi, your pictures are ready to print. If it is less, you should check the box "resample" and input the resolution f.e. 300 dpi. I process my shots according to this procedure and the results are pretty good.
